Optical Proximity Sensors are electronic devices that detect the presence or distance of an object based on optical principles. They are widely used in consumer electronics, automotive systems, industrial automation, healthcare, and other fields. These sensors operate by emitting infrared or laser beams; when an object approaches, the reflected light is received by the sensor, allowing it to detect the object's presence or changes in distance. Compared to traditional contact-based detection methods, optical proximity sensors offer advantages such as fast response, high sensitivity, and non-contact operation, enabling precise monitoring even in complex environments.
In recent years, with the rapid growth of smart devices, wearable technology, and automation equipment, the demand for miniaturized, high-performance, and highly stable optical proximity sensors has increased significantly. For instance, in smartphones, these sensors are used for functions like automatic screen brightness adjustment and screen shutdown during calls. In automotive applications, they enable gesture recognition and intelligent lighting control. As 5G and IoT technologies continue to evolve, optical proximity sensors are becoming more intelligent and integrated, serving as essential components in human-machine interaction and environmental sensing, and playing a key role in driving the advancement of intelligent applications.
Market Opportunities and Key Growth Drivers
The optical proximity sensor market is benefiting from the widespread adoption of smart terminals, increasing vehicle electrification, and the advancement of industrial automation. In smartphones and wearable devices, these sensors play a key role in energy-saving functions and user interaction optimization. In the automotive sector, they are widely used in intelligent lighting and gesture recognition applications. The accelerating deployment of AIoT and 5G technologies is also driving demand for high-performance sensors, providing strong momentum for continued market growth.
Market Risks
Despite the promising outlook, the industry faces several risks. High technical barriers and reliance on imported core components pose challenges for domestic manufacturers. Intensifying competition has led to significant product homogenization, resulting in price wars that squeeze profit margins. Moreover, global supply chain disruptions, fluctuating raw material costs, and geopolitical uncertainties could negatively impact production stability and timely delivery for manufacturers.
Downstream Demand Trends
Downstream markets are trending toward greater intelligence, miniaturization, and higher performance. In the consumer electronics sector, sensors must meet stringent requirements for low power consumption and compact form factors. In the automotive industry, the evolution of smart cockpits and driver monitoring systems is pushing sensors toward higher integration levels. At the same time, expanding applications in industrial and medical settings are opening up new growth opportunities for optical proximity sensors.
